ah non non.
Seuls les fichiers suivant sont important :
calendrier_quete.json.html
calendrier_quete.json.php
contenu/calendrier.html
Copier les 3 fichiers dans votre dossier de squelette
renommer les pour être sûre de pas surcharger le bon fonction de l’admin et ne pas ecraser le fichier calendrier.html qui existe deja en tant que page publique !
donc pour resumer :
renommer :
calendrier.html -> inc-calendrier.html
calendrier_quete.json.html -> calendrier_perso.json.html
calendrier_quete.json.php -> calendrier_perso.json.php
donc dans votre dossier squelette vous avez 3 nouveaux fichiers à la racine
– inc-calendrier.html
– calendrier_perso.json.html
– calendrier_perso.json.php
Ensuite le nouvel inclure inc-calendrier.html
//remplacer
events: "[(#URL_PAGE{calendrier_quete.json}|parametre_url{id_mot,#ENV{id_mot,''}}|parametre_url{id_rubrique,#ENV{id_rubrique,''}})]",
//par
events: "[(#URL_PAGE{calendrier_perso.json})]",
vu que les parametres ne passent pas on va les ecrire en dure dans
calendrier_perso.json.html :
#HTTP_HEADER{Content-type:text/javascript;}
[<BOUCLE_periode(ARTICLES){id_rubrique=2}
{agenda date, periode,
#ENV{start}|todate|affdate{Y}, #ENV{start}|todate|affdate{m}, #ENV{start}|todate|affdate{d},
#ENV{end}|todate|affdate{Y}, #ENV{end}|todate|affdate{m}, #ENV{end}|todate|affdate{d}}{', '}>
[(#ARRAY{id,#ID_ARTICLE,title,[(#TITRE|html2unicode|unicode2charset)],allDay,#EVAL{false},start,#DATE,end,#DATE,url,#URL_ARTICLE,className,calendrier-couleur6,description,[(#INTRODUCTION|html2unicode|unicode2charset)]}|json_encode)]</BOUCLE_periode>]
et maintenant on inclus le nouveau squelette !
Et la ça devrait marcher !